本文目錄導(dǎo)讀:
IE8瀏覽器中的CSS3兼容性優(yōu)化策略
隨著現(xiàn)代網(wǎng)頁設(shè)計的飛速發(fā)展,CSS3的廣泛應(yīng)用為網(wǎng)頁帶來了豐富的視覺效果和交互體驗,對于舊版瀏覽器如IE8,實現(xiàn)這些效果并非易事,本文將探討如何在IE8中優(yōu)化CSS3的使用,以確保網(wǎng)頁的兼容性和用戶體驗。
了解IE8的CSS支持情況
IE8瀏覽器對CSS3的支持有限,因此在開發(fā)過程中需要充分了解其兼容性情況,避免使用不被支持的屬性或特性。
使用條件注釋和CSS Hack
針對IE8的特定問題,可以使用條件注釋來區(qū)分不同版本的IE瀏覽器,并應(yīng)用特定的CSS樣式或hack來確保頁面在IE8中的兼容性,使用特定的CSS hack來覆蓋IE8中的樣式問題。
使用第三方庫和工具
利用第三方庫和工具如Modernizr等,可以檢測瀏覽器對CSS3特性的支持情況,并提供必要的回退方案或降級處理,確保在IE8中也能實現(xiàn)基本的樣式和功能。
漸進增強策略
采用漸進增強策略,先確保基礎(chǔ)功能在舊版瀏覽器中的可用性,再逐步添加CSS3特性以提升用戶體驗,對于IE8用戶,可以通過提供降級版本或使用圖片替代某些視覺效果。
使用CSS Reset和標(biāo)準(zhǔn)化樣式表
使用CSS Reset文件來消除不同瀏覽器之間的默認(rèn)樣式差異,確保頁面在不同瀏覽器中呈現(xiàn)的一致性,使用標(biāo)準(zhǔn)化樣式表來覆蓋IE8中的默認(rèn)樣式,提高頁面的兼容性。
響應(yīng)式設(shè)計考慮
在針對IE8進行優(yōu)化時,還需考慮響應(yīng)式設(shè)計,通過使用媒體查詢和流式布局等技術(shù),確保頁面在不同屏幕尺寸和設(shè)備上的良好展示,對于IE8用戶,可以通過適配不同的樣式和布局來提供較好的用戶體驗。
雖然IE8對CSS3的支持有限,但通過合理的策略和工具選擇,我們可以確保網(wǎng)頁在舊版瀏覽器中的兼容性和用戶體驗,采用漸進增強策略、使用第三方庫和工具以及合理的樣式調(diào)整和優(yōu)化是實現(xiàn)這一目標(biāo)的關(guān)鍵步驟。